The Press Club has unveiled the first selection of the most hilarious phrases and tweets of the year, for the awarding of the "Press Club, Humor and Politics" Prize, created by Jean Miot.

Candidates Anne Hidalgo, Valérie Pécresse, MP Thierry Solère and government spokesperson Gabriel Attal are in the running.

If the presidential election represents a major challenge for France, the campaign reserves its share of comical anecdotes for each five-year term.

So the Press Club decided to give a political award to a political figure.

The concept ?

The "Press Club, Humor and Politics" Prize,

created by Jean Miot, rewards the author of the most hilarious sentence of the year, whether indiscriminately voluntary or involuntary humor. 

Who was chosen by the jury?

The candidates Anne Hidalgo, Fabien Roussel, Valérie Pécresse, the deputy Thierry Solère, or the government spokesperson Gabriel Attal are in the running.

The 8 named phrases are: 

  • "Emmanuel Macron likes the debate", signed Gabriel Attal on

    France 2 on February 22, 2022.

  • "During the previous election, I went down into the sewers to shake hands with rats; that did not make me win", signed Bruno Gilles on

    Le Monde, February 13, 2022.

  • “It rolls better, it rolls really better in Paris”, signed Anne Hidalgo, Mayor of Paris, PS presidential candidate, during a speech before the Federation of Vehicle Equipment Industries, March 14, 2022.

  • “Me, I only change parties every 42 years”, by Thierry Mariani, MEP for the National Rally and spokesperson for the presidential campaign of Marine Le Pen, at Parisien on January 21, 2022.

  • “If I am elected, I will tell Vladimir Poutine that we must build peace in Europe”, declared Valérie Pécresse, President of the Regional Council of Île-de-France, LR presidential candidate, on France 5 on February 6. 2022.

  • "The service stations are the only place in France where the one who holds the gun is also the one who is held up," said Fabien Roussel, national secretary of the PCF, presidential candidate, on Twitter on February 9, 2022.

  • "My anatomy means that if my ass is between two chairs, I am perfectly seated", signed Thierry Solère, LREM deputy, in Le Parisien February 21, 2022.

  • "I never said that I support the 1st term of Emmanuel Macron, I said that I was going to support the 2nd", Eric Woerth, President of the finance committee at the National Assembly, on Sud Radio , February 16, 2022.
